Skip to content

Commit 368df56

Browse files
authored
Switch to only delete a pre auth if a card was successfully saved (APPS-1764) (#206)
1 parent 6ce22a1 commit 368df56

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

ui/src/main/java/io/snabble/sdk/ui/payment/creditcard/fiserv/FiservInputView.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-250,6 +250,7 @@ private void save(CreditCardInfo info) {
250250
.show();
251251
} else {
252252
Snabble.getInstance().getPaymentCredentialsStore().add(pc);
253+
deletePreAuth();
253254
Telemetry.event(Telemetry.Event.PaymentMethodAdded, pc.getType().name());
254255
}
255256

@@ -261,7 +262,6 @@ private void save(CreditCardInfo info) {
261262
}
262263

263264
private void finish() {
264-
deletePreAuth();
265265
SnabbleUI.executeAction(getContext(), SnabbleUI.Event.GO_BACK);
266266
}
267267

0 commit comments

Comments
 (0)